डेबियन पर सेटअप NFS शेयर
एनएफएस एक नेटवर्क-आधारित फाइल सिस्टम है जो कंप्यूटरों को कंप्यूटर नेटवर्क पर फाइलों तक पहुंचने की अनुमति देता है। यह मार्गदर्शिका बताती है कि आप एनएफ पर फ़ोल्डर्स को कैसे उजागर कर सकते हैं
#। रूट को कमांड के रूप में चलाने का अनुशंसित तरीका एक नियमित उपयोगकर्ता के रूप में, उनमें से प्रत्येक के साथ उपसर्ग हैsudoदुर्भाग्य से, एक ही आर्क सिस्टम पर एक ही समय में Apache मॉड्यूल के दोनों संस्करणों (Python 2.x और 3.x के लिए) को चलाने के लिए समर्थित नहीं है, लेकिन यह शायद ही कभी एक समस्या है।
पायथन 3.x का उपयोग करने के लिए:
# pacman -S mod_wsgi
mod_wsgiसंपादन द्वारा Apache मॉड्यूल को सक्षम करें /etc/httpd/conf/httpd.conf, और LoadModuleकमांड की सूची के अंत में , निम्नलिखित जोड़ें:
LoadModule wsgi_module modules/mod_wsgi.so
पायथन 3.x का उपयोग करने के लिए:
# pacman -S uwsgi-plugin-python
उपयुक्त निर्देशिका के भीतर, test.pyनिम्नलिखित सामग्री बनाएँ :
#-*- coding: utf-8 -*-
def wsgi_app(environment, start_response):
import sys
output = sys.version.encode('utf8')
status = '200 OK'
headers = [('Content-type', 'text/plain'),
('Content-Length', str(len(output)))]
start_response(status, headers)
yield output
application = wsgi_app
के अंत में जोड़ें /etc/httpd/conf/httpd.conf, या यदि आप कई होस्ट चला रहे हैं, तो उचित कॉन्फ़िगरेशन फ़ाइल को संपादित करें, और उपयुक्त <VirtualHost>ब्लॉक में जोड़ें :
WSGIScriptAlias /wsgi_app /srv/http/test.py
फिर से शुरू करें:
# systemctl restart httpd
एक वेब ब्राउज़र में, विज़िट करें http://YOUR-SERVER-WEB-ADDRESS-OR-IP/wsgi_appऔर आपको अजगर और जीसीसी संस्करणों के साथ एक परीक्षण पृष्ठ दिखाई देगा।
आपके द्वारा test.pyअभी बनाई गई परीक्षण फ़ाइल और WSGIScriptAliasअपने अपाचे कॉन्फ़िगरेशन में हटाएं ।
फिर से शुरू करें:
# systemctl restart httpd
/etc/uwsgi/wsgi_app.iniनिम्नलिखित सामग्री के साथ फ़ाइल बनाएँ :
[uwsgi]
socket = /run/uwsgi/wsgi_app.sock
uid = http
gid = http
plugins = python
chdir = /usr/share/nginx/html/
wsgi-file=test.py
callable = application
सेवा शुरू करें wsqi_app:
# systemctl start uwsgi@wsgi_app
Nginx को संपादन करके uWSGI का उपयोग करने की अनुमति दें /etc/nginx/nginx.conf, और प्रत्येक सर्वर ब्लॉक के लिए जिसे आप परीक्षण करना चाहते हैं, निम्नलिखित जोड़ें। वैकल्पिक रूप से, यदि आप वर्चुअल होस्ट का उपयोग कर रहे हैं, तो प्रत्येक होस्ट की कॉन्फ़िगरेशन फ़ाइल को संपादित करें:
location ~ \wsgi_app {
root /usr/share/nginx/html/;
include uwsgi_params;
uwsgi_pass unix:/run/uwsgi/wsgi_app.sock;
}
फिर से शुरू करें:
# systemctl restart nginx
एक वेब ब्राउज़र में, विज़िट करें http://YOUR-SERVER-WEB-ADDRESS-OR-IP/wsgi_appऔर आपको अजगर और जीसीसी संस्करणों के साथ एक परीक्षण पृष्ठ दिखाई देगा।
हटाएं test.pyआपने अभी बनाया फ़ाइल, और स्थान ब्लॉक तुम सिर्फ करने के लिए जोड़ा /etc/nginx/nginx.confके लिए wsgi_app।
फिर से शुरू करें:
# systemctl restart nginx
सेवा बंद करो uWSGI wsgi_app:
# systemctl stop uwsgi@wsgi_app
आपके द्वारा अभी बनाई गई फ़ाइलों को हटाएं /etc/uwsgi/wsgi_app.iniऔर test.pyपरीक्षण करें।
एनएफएस एक नेटवर्क-आधारित फाइल सिस्टम है जो कंप्यूटरों को कंप्यूटर नेटवर्क पर फाइलों तक पहुंचने की अनुमति देता है। यह मार्गदर्शिका बताती है कि आप एनएफ पर फ़ोल्डर्स को कैसे उजागर कर सकते हैं
LiteCart PHP, jQuery और HTML में लिखा गया एक स्वतंत्र और ओपन सोर्स शॉपिंग कार्ट प्लेटफॉर्म है। यह ई-कॉमर्स सॉफ्टवेअर का उपयोग करने के लिए एक सरल, हल���का और आसान है
एक अलग प्रणाली का उपयोग? माटोमो (पूर्व में पिविक) एक ओपन सोर्स एनालिटिक्स प्लेटफॉर्म है, जो गूगल एनालिटिक्स का एक खुला विकल्प है। Matomo स्रोत को होस्ट किया गया है
एक अलग प्रणाली का उपयोग? परिचय CyberPanel बाजार पर पहला नियंत्रण पैनल है जो दोनों खुला स्रोत है और OpenLiteSpeed का उपयोग करता है। क्या थी?
परिचय यह आलेख बताएगा कि विंडोज सर्वर 2012 पर गारस मोड सर्वर को कैसे डाउनलोड और इंस्टॉल किया जाए। यह गाइड गहराई में होने के लिए बनाया गया है।
टीमटॉक एक कॉन्फ्रेंसिंग प्रणाली है जो उपयोगकर्ताओं को उच्च-गुणवत्ता वाले ऑडियो / वीडियो वार्तालाप, टेक्स्ट चैट, स्थानांतरण फ़ाइलें और स्क्रीन साझा करने की अनुमति देती है। यह मैं
FFmpeg ऑडियो और वीडियो रिकॉर्ड करने, कन्वर्ट करने और स्ट्रीम करने के लिए एक लोकप्रिय ओपन सोर्स समाधान है, जो सभी प्रकार की ऑनलाइन स्ट्रीमिंग सेवाओं में व्यापक रूप से उपयोग किया जाता है। मैं
एलयूकेएस (लिनक्स यूनिफाइड की सेटअप) लिनक्स के लिए उपलब्ध विभिन्न डिस्क एन्क्रिप्शन प्रारूपों में से एक है जो प्लेटफॉर्म एग्नॉस्टिक है। यह ट्यूटोरियल आपको बुद्धि प्रदान करेगा
Vultr अपने VPS को कॉन्फ़िगर करने, स्थापित करने और उपयोग करने के लिए कई अलग-अलग तरीके प्रदान करता है। क्रेडेंशियल एक्सेस करें आपके VPS के लिए डिफ़ॉल्ट एक्सेस क्रेडेंशियल ar
अक्टूबर एक खुला स्रोत सामग्री प्रबंधन प्रणाली है जो लारवेल PHP फ्रेमवर्क पर आधारित है। एक सुरुचिपूर्ण इंटरफ़ेस और एक संक्षिप्त मॉड्यूलर वास्तुकला के साथ